<!DOCTYPE HTML PUBLIC "-//W3C//DTD HTML 4.0 Transitional//EN">
<HTML><HEAD>
<META http-equiv=Content-Type content="text/html; charset=iso-8859-1">
<META content="MSHTML 6.00.6000.16850" name=GENERATOR>
<STYLE></STYLE>
</HEAD>
<BODY bgColor=#ffffff>
<DIV><FONT face=Arial size=2>Podria agregar que en Harbour hay un proyecto 
llamado Letodb, que hace que tus dbf se comporten como una gran base de datos, 
donde podras aplicar consultas sql.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T> </DIV>
<DIV><FONT face=Arial size=2>Claro solo trabaja con harbour , pero el codigo 
letodb es free, asi que ya podrias tener una idea revisando el 
codigo.</FONT></DIV>
<DIV><FONT face=Arial size=2></FONT> </DIV>
<DIV><FONT face=Arial size=2>FG</FONT></DIV>
<BLOCKQUOTE 
style="PADDING-RIGHT: 0px; PADDING-LEFT: 5px; MARGIN-LEFT: 5px; BORDER-LEFT: #000000 2px solid; MARGIN-RIGHT: 0px">
  <DIV style="FONT: 10pt arial">----- Original Message ----- </DIV>
  <DIV 
  style="BACKGROUND: #e4e4e4; FONT: 10pt arial; font-color: black"><B>From:</B> 
  <A title=german_tejero@yahoo.com.ar 
  href="mailto:german_tejero@yahoo.com.ar">Carlos German Tejero</A> </DIV>
  <DIV style="FONT: 10pt arial"><B>To:</B> <A 
  title=lazarus-es@lists.lazarus.freepascal.org 
  href="mailto:lazarus-es@lists.lazarus.freepascal.org">Spanish version of 
  Lazarus List</A> </DIV>
  <DIV style="FONT: 10pt arial"><B>Sent:</B> Wednesday, July 08, 2009 2:51 
  PM</DIV>
  <DIV style="FONT: 10pt arial"><B>Subject:</B> Re: [Lazarus-es] Query en Bases 
  de Datos Locales</DIV>
  <DIV><BR></DIV>No, no existe aun esa posibilidad. Hacer consultas SQL contra 
  bases de datos DBF en Delphi son posibles gracias al BDE, en lazarus no existe 
  algo asi aun. Puedes averiguar si existe CodeBase para FPC (que si existe para 
  Delphi) o buscar otras libreiras tipo xbsql.<BR>Saludos.<BR><BR>
  <DIV class=gmail_quote>El 8 de julio de 2009 16:38, Rafel Rocaspana <SPAN 
  dir=ltr><<A 
  href="mailto:rafelrj@telefonica.net">rafelrj@telefonica.net</A>></SPAN> 
  escribió:<BR>
  <BLOCKQUOTE class=gmail_quote 
  style="PADDING-LEFT: 1ex; MARGIN: 0pt 0pt 0pt 0.8ex; BORDER-LEFT: rgb(204,204,204) 1px solid">Después 
    de dar vueltas y perderme un montón de tiempo en internet no he<BR>logrado 
    hallar la solución. Curiosamente he observado la misma consulta<BR>que yo en 
    varios foros (incluso en el propio de lazarus en inglés) pero<BR>en ninguna 
    ha respondido nadie.<BR><BR>De verdad no hay forma de pasar una aplicación 
    Delphi que trabaja con un<BR>TTable sobre una base de datos de dBase y un 
    TQuery para recuperar parte<BR>de estos datos ?<BR><BR><BR>En/na Rafel 
    Rocaspana ha escrit:
    <DIV>
    <DIV></DIV>
    <DIV class=h5><BR>
    <BLOCKQUOTE class=gmail_quote 
    style="PADDING-LEFT: 1ex; MARGIN: 0pt 0pt 0pt 0.8ex; BORDER-LEFT: rgb(204,204,204) 1px solid">Hola,<BR><BR>mis 
      conocimientos en programación son mínimos pero me hago 
      pequeñas<BR>aplicaciones para introducir inventarios de animales o plantas 
      en tablas<BR>DBF que suelo exportar desde OpenOffice Calc. Estas las cargo 
      en las<BR>aplicaciones para hacer cálculos diversos. P.ej, en un listado 
      de 1000<BR>individuos clasificar-los según tamaños, analizar los que no 
      tienen<BR>algún dato y asignárselo en función de los que sí disponen del 
      dato, etc...<BR><BR>Aprendí algo en Delphi y ahora lo intento pasar a 
      Lazarus pero me he<BR>quedado pillado en la consultas a la base de 
      datos.<BR><BR>En Delphi tenia un TTable que enlazaba a un fichero BD.dbf 
      de mi PC (una<BR>base de datos local para un único usuario) y para 
      trabajar solo con una<BR>parte de los datos utilizaba un TQuery.<BR><BR>En 
      Lazarus pongo un TDbf para sustituir el TTable i un SQLQuery para 
      el<BR>TQuery pero este no me funciona. Me pide un Database y un Datasource 
      que<BR>no consigo saber que son.<BR><BR>Me podéis hechar un cable? Debería 
      usar BD que no sean dbf? El SQLQuery<BR>es la herramienta para consultar 
      una base de datos local como yo 
      quiero?<BR><BR>Gracias,<BR>Rafel<BR><BR><BR></BLOCKQUOTE><BR><BR>_______________________________________________<BR>Lazarus-es 
    mailing list<BR><A href="mailto:Lazarus-es@lists.lazarus.freepascal.org" 
    target=_blank>Lazarus-es@lists.lazarus.freepascal.org</A><BR><A 
    href="http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es" 
    target=_blank>http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es</A><BR></DIV></DIV></BLOCKQUOTE></DIV><BR><BR 
  clear=all><BR>-- <BR>Carlos Germán Tejero<BR>
  <P>
  <HR>

  <P></P>_______________________________________________<BR>Lazarus-es mailing 
  list<BR>Lazarus-es@lists.lazarus.freepascal.org<BR>http://lists.lazarus.freepascal.org/mailman/listinfo/lazarus-es<BR></BLOCKQUOTE></BODY></HTML>